The court found that the petitioner's rights were violated and ordered the respondents to release the petitioner's motor vehicle within seven days or any shorter period as the court may deem fit.
Facts
Petitioner's motor vehicle registration number KCC 328C was impounded by respondents' officers on December 17, 2020. The petitioner paid impounding charges but claimed the subsequent detention was unjustified as the respondents failed to inform him about the towing charges or breakdown fees.
Issues
- Whether the petitioner's rights under articles 10, 35, 40, 43 and 232 of the Constitution were violated
- Whether the petitioner is entitled to the reliefs sought
Reasoning
The court held that the petitioner's constitutional rights were violated due to the respondents' failure to inform him about the towing charges or breakdown fees. The court also found that the petitioner is entitled to the reliefs sought.
Outcome
The court ordered the respondents to release the petitioner's motor vehicle within seven days or any shorter period as the court may deem fit.
Orders
- An injunction restraining the respondents from further detaining the petitioner's motor vehicle registration number KCC 328C and an order that the respondents do release the petitioner's motor vehicle within seven days of this court's order or any shorter period as the court may deem fit.
Remedies
- An order that the respondents do pay the petitioner Ksh 10,000.00 per day or such amount as the court shall find due from December 17, 2020 until such time as the respondents shall release the vehicle to the petitioner as damages arising directly from infringement and violation of his constitutional rights.
